Apache Flink is an open-source stream processing framework that performs stateful computations over unbounded and bounded data streams. It offers high throughput, low latency, accurate results, and fault tolerance.

9menu is a lightweight graphical menu for Linux systems. It provides quick access to applications, settings, and files through an intuitive interface.
